  • Factory-installed polyimide tape to protect sensor during assembly
  • RH measurement range: 0% to 100%
  • Temperature measurement range: –40°C to 125°C
  • Humidity accuracy: ±2% (typical), ±3% (maximum)

  • Temperature accuracy: ±0.2°C (typical), ±0.4°C (maximum)

  • Supply voltage range: 1.62 V to 3.6 V
  • I2C interface compatibility
  • 50 nA sleep mode current
  • 550 nA average supply current (11-bit accuracy option, 1 measurement/second)
  • Continuous conversion or one-shot measurement mode

  • Backward-compatible with HDC2080

The HDC2021 is an integrated relative humidity and temperature sensor with a factory-installed polyimide tape cover over the opening of the relative humidity sensor element. The tape cover provides protection against pollutants that can appear in certain stages of the manufacturing process, such as SMT assembly, PCB board wash, and conformal coating. The tape design allows for a full conformal coating of the PCB, and includes an adhesive free corner tab for quick removal using tweezers.

The device is backward-compatible with the HDC2080, providing high accuracy measurements with very low power consumption in a small DFN package. The capacitive-based sensor includes new integrated digital features and a heating element to dissipate condensation and moisture. The digital features include programmable interrupt thresholds to provide alerts and system wake-ups without requiring a microcontroller to continuously monitor the system. Combined with programmable sampling intervals, low power consumption, and 1.8-V supply voltage support, the is designed for ultra-low power battery-operated systems.
